 Trim switch
I have a 2009 gtr that has started to have trim issues. The trim runs off a toggle and will always trim down but when I flip the toggle to trim it up it doesn't always work. Last weekend i had to flip it several times before it would trim up. Could this be a loose connection or a bad switch?

 Re: Trim switch
If its the tiller control box, The slider is probably worn in the switch itself. If it is the OLD toggle on the front cowling, I'd say bad relay or bad connection to the toggle switch.
